When you call for a repair estimate, costs depend on the specific structural issues we find. Factors like the height of your chimney, the extent of masonry damage, and whether the flue liner requires partial or full replacement play a big role. If we need specialized scaffolding or specific matching bricks to maintain your home’s look, that impacts the labor and materials involved. Emergency services are for situations that pose an immediate risk, such as a chimney that has partially collapsed or a fire that has damaged the internal structure. You need this if your chimney is leaning, if pieces are falling off, or if you can no longer safely operate your fireplace. These repairs prioritize stabilizing the structure quickly. In Palmdale, homeowners insurance may cover chimney repairs if the damage resulted from a covered event like a fire or severe storm. Damage from normal wear and tear or lack of maintenance is typically not covered. We can provide a detailed quote to assist with your insurance claim.
The 3-to-10 rule is a standard for chimney construction, requiring the chimney to extend at least three feet above the highest point of roof penetration and be at least two feet taller than any part of the building within ten feet. This ensures proper draft and ventilation in Palmdale homes.
For most chimney repairs in Palmdale, it's best to rely on licensed and insured chimney professionals. While a handyman might handle very minor tasks, issues concerning structural integrity, fire safety, and flue liners require specialized expertise.
